Much Better Temperament and Socialization
Captive-bred parrots are generally hand-raised. They are accustomed to human interaction from an early age, which fosters a more friendly and approachable behavior. Owners frequently find that these birds adjust better to home life, making them perfect companions.
Health and Well-being
Avian veterinarians often suggest embracing captive-bred parrots due to the fact that they normally exhibit much better health. Captive-bred birds have fewer risks of diseases that wild-caught birds might bring, such as psittacine beak and plume disease (PBFD) and bird influenza. Proper breeding practices typically yield birds with robust genetics, devoid of genetic health issues.
Conservation and Ethical Considerations
Getting a captive-bred parrot supports ethical reproducing practices and conservation efforts. With lots of parrot species endangered or threatened, selecting captive-bred birds lowers the need for wild-caught birds, thereby aiding in the protection of natural environments and wild populations.
Legal and Regulatory Advantages
The legal status of wild-caught birds can be complex, varying by species and region, and might need permits for ownership. In contrast, many captive-bred parrots come with paperwork asserting their breeding status, making them a much safer and more straightforward choice for potential owners.
